自己的 AI 软件怎么接入开源大模型
🌟在当今人工智能飞速发展的,开源大模型为 AI 软件的开发和优化提供了大的助力。将自己的 AI 软件接入开源大模型,能够极大地拓展软件的功能和性能。具体该如何实现接入呢?让我们一起来深入了解。
评论列表
💬网友 A:这篇文章写得很详细,从接入的重要性到具体步骤,再到使用说明和下载安装教程,都讲解得很清楚。对于想要将自己的 AI 软件接入开源大模型的来说,是一份非常实用的指南。 💬网友 :我一直在寻找接入开源大模型的方,这篇文章正好满足了我的需求。不过,在选择开源大模型时,希望能有更具体的对比分析,这样能帮助我们更好地做出选择。 💬网友 C:文章的结构很清晰,每个部分都有明确的主题和内容。但在测试与优化部分,可以多分享一些实际例,这样能让我们更直观地了解如何解决可能遇到的问题。
下载安装教程
📥1. 模型下载:根据选择的开源大模型,到其或开源代码托管平台(如 GitHub)上下载模型文件。注意要选择合适的版本和文件格式。 📥2. 环境配置:安装所需的依赖库和工具。可以使用包管理工具(如 p)来安装 Python 库。根据模型的要求,配置好开发环境,包括设置环境变量、安装 CUDA(如果需要 GPU 加速)等。 📥3. 部署模型:将下载的模型文件部署到合适的服务器或本地环境中。可以使用容器化技术(如 Docker)来简化部署过程。部署完成后,启动模型服务。 📥4. 集成到 AI 软件:按照前面介绍的建立通信接口的方,将模型服务集成到自己的 AI 软件中。进行测试,确保软件能够正常调用模型服务。
使用说明
📋接入开源大模型后,在使用 AI 软件时,要注意输入数据的质量和格式。不同的开源大模型对输入数据有不同的要求,要按照模型的文档进行调整。同时,要合理控制请求频率,因频繁请求导致性能下降或反开源协议。另外,对于大模型的输出结果,要进行适当的后处理,以满足软件的具体需求。
接入步骤
🎯1. 准备工作:在接入之前,需要明确自己 AI 软件的需求和功能定位。同时,要确保开发环境具备相应的技术支持,如编程语言(Python 是常用选择)、开发框架等。还要准备好足够的计算资源,因为开源大模型的运行可能需要较高的算力。 🎯2. 选择合适的开源大模型:目前市面上有很多优秀的开源大模型,如 Llama、StableLM 等。在选择时,要考虑模型的性能、适用场景、开源协议等因素。例如,如果你的软件主要用于文本生成,那么可以选择在文本生成方面表现出的模型。 🎯3. 建立通信接口:这是接入的关键步骤。可以使用 RESTful API 或者 SDK 来实现软件与开源大模型之间的通信。通过接口,将软件中的输入数据传递给大模型,并接收大模型的输出结果。在实现接口时,要注意数据格式的兼容性和安全性。 🎯4. 测试与优化:完成接入后,需要进行充分的测试。通过不同的测试用例,软件与大模型的交互是否正常,输出结果是否符合预期。如果发现问题,要及时进行优化,如调整接口参数、优化数据处理流程等。
接入的重要性
💡开源大模型通常具有大的语言理解、生成等能力。将自己的 AI 软件接入开源大模型,可以借助这些能力,快速提升软件的智能水平。例如,一个简单的聊天机器人软件,接入开源大模型后,就能具备更自然、更准确的对话能力,为用户提供更好的交互体验。开源大模型不断更新和优化,接入后软件也能受益于这些,保持竞争力。
概要
本文聚焦于自己的 AI 软件接入开源大模型这一关键问题展开深入探讨。首先剖析接入的重要性与必要性,阐述其能为 AI 软件带来功能拓展、性能提升等诸多益处。接着详细介绍接入的具体步骤,涵盖准备工作、选择适配模型、建立通信接口等。同时说明使用说明与下载安装教程,为提供实用指导。最后呈现网友评论,以不同视角展现文章的值与可探讨之处。
相关问答
还木有评论哦,快来抢沙发吧~